Output 7deed7243f5e119834250f7ee1d0ca42eaf85a9d1b886107052fc0c2b6e2dde6:0

value
52317000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d632e1079465e3ab996156f58d41eaf2b68c30f OP_EQUAL
address
37HbxPUjg1xDyEJkCARASJTX9wTaHjKZi1
transaction
7deed7243f5e119834250f7ee1d0ca42eaf85a9d1b886107052fc0c2b6e2dde6
spent
true